Detectives from the PSNI’s Public Protection Unit investigating allegations of historic sexual abuse in the Co Down area have arrested a woman in relation to a number of offences this evening.

The woman will appear before Newtownards Magistrates Court tomorrow morning where she will be charged with a number of offences including 15 charges of cruelty, four indecent assault charges and four charges of gross indecency.

A spokeswoman for the PSNI said all charges will be reviewed by the PPS.
